Descripció
Reduce fake orders and return rates (RTO) by collecting a small deposit payment upfront for Cash on Delivery (COD) orders.
Lexiata Secure COD allows you to charge a fixed amount or a percentage of the total order value as an advance payment.
The customer pays the deposit online using any other payment gateway (Card, Bank Transfer, etc.), and the remaining balance is automatically calculated and shown as the “Amount to Pay to Courier”.
Key Features
- Partial Payment for COD: Collect a deposit and let customers pay the rest on delivery.
- Flexible Deposit Amount: Set a Fixed Amount (e.g., 250 LKR) or a Percentage (e.g., 10%).
- Shipping Method Control: Enable the partial COD option only for specific shipping methods (e.g., Flat Rate).
- Gateway Restriction: Restrict which payment gateways can be used to pay the deposit (e.g., allow only Card Payments for the deposit).
- Automatic Calculation: Automatically adds a negative fee to the cart to deduct the balance, showing the correct total to pay now.
- Clear Instructions: Display custom instructions on the Thank You page and Customer Emails.
- Courier Balance Display: Clearly shows “Amount to Pay to Courier” in emails and order details to avoid confusion.
- Professional UI: Clean and professional admin settings and frontend notices.
How it Works
- Customer selects “Cash On Delivery (Advance Payment)” at checkout.
- The system calculates the deposit amount required.
- The balance amount is deducted from the “Total to Pay Now”.
- Customer pays the deposit online.
- The invoice and email show the remaining balance to be paid to the courier.
Instal·lació
- Upload the plugin files to the
/wp-content/plugins/lexiata-secure-coddirectory, or install the plugin through the WordPress plugins screen directly. - Activate the plugin through the ‘Plugins’ screen in WordPress.
- Go to WooCommerce > Settings > Payments.
- Click on Lexiata Secure COD (or “Manage”).
- Enable the plugin, set your Title, Deposit Amount, and other settings.
- Save changes.
PMF
-
Can I set a percentage deposit instead of a fixed amount?
-
Yes, go to the plugin settings and change “Deposit Type” to “Percentage”.
-
Does this work with any Payment Gateway?
-
Yes, you can use any installed WooCommerce payment gateway (Stripe, PayPal, PayHere, Bank Transfer, etc.) to collect the deposit.
You can also restrict specific gateways in the settings. -
How does the customer know how much to pay the courier?
-
The plugin automatically adds a row “Amount to Pay to Courier” to the Order Details page and the Order Email sent to the customer.
-
Can I change the text shown at checkout?
-
Yes, the Title, Description, and Instructions are fully customizable from the settings page.
Ressenyes
No hi ha ressenyes per a este complement.
Col·laboradors i desenvolupadors
«Lexiata Secure COD» és programari de codi obert. La següent gent ha col·laborat en este complement.
Col·laboradorsTraduïx «Lexiata Secure COD» a la teua llengua.
T’interessa el desenvolupament?
Revisa el codi , dona una ullada al repositori SVN o subscriu-te al registre de desenvolupament per RSS.
Registre de canvis
1.0.4
- Improved JS enqueueing using a registered script handle for better compatibility.
- Fixed issue where checkout events were not triggering correctly in some themes.
1.0.3
- Replaced
json_encodewithwp_localize_scriptfor secure data passing. - Fixed escaping issues in JavaScript.
1.0.1
- Renamed plugin to Lexiata Secure COD.
- Fixed JS/CSS enqueueing issues (removed direct echo).
- Updated contributors list.
1.0
- Initial release.
